The Legal Landscape of Gambling in Peru โš–๏ธ

Gambling in Peru is generally legal and operates under a comprehensive national regulatory framework. Unlike some countries where local municipalities dictate gambling laws, Peru's gambling industry is primarily governed by national statutes. The primary regulatory authority is the Ministry of Foreign Trade and Tourism (MINCETUR), specifically through its Directorate General of Casino Games and Slot Machines (DGJCMT).

The DGJCMT is responsible for:

  1. Issuing and renewing operating licenses for casinos, slot machine parlors, and sports betting establishments.
  2. Implementing and enforcing technical and operational standards to ensure fairness and transparency in games.
  3. Supervising adherence to regulations, including age restrictions (patrons must be 18 years or older) and responsible gambling measures.
  4. Collecting taxes on gambling revenues, which contribute to national and regional development funds.

In Chincha Alta, all gambling operations must comply with these national regulations. Local authorities work in conjunction with MINCETUR to ensure establishments hold valid licenses and adhere to all legal requirements.

Common Forms of Offline Gambling in Chincha Alta ๐ŸŽฐ

Chincha Alta offers several popular forms of land-based gambling, catering to various preferences. These include:

Casino and Slot Machine Operations

Slot machine parlors are arguably the most prevalent form of offline gambling in Chincha Alta. These establishments, ranging from smaller, independent venues to larger, more modern halls, are equipped with a diverse array of electronic slot machines. While live dealer table games are less common in Chincha Alta compared to major metropolitan areas like Lima, some larger venues might feature electronic versions of popular table games such as roulette or blackjack.

These parlors typically offer comfortable environments with air conditioning and often include ancillary services like snack bars, making them popular entertainment spots for locals and visitors alike.

Sports Betting Establishments โšฝ

Sports betting has seen a significant surge in popularity across Peru, and Chincha Alta is no exception. Numerous dedicated sports betting shops are scattered throughout the city. These venues allow patrons to place wagers on a wide range of national and international sporting events. Football (soccer) is overwhelmingly the most popular sport for betting, drawing considerable interest for both local league matches and major international tournaments.

These shops usually feature multiple screens displaying live odds, match results, and ongoing games, providing an engaging atmosphere for sports enthusiasts.

Lotteries and Raffle Games ๐ŸŽŸ๏ธ

National lotteries constitute a widely accessible and culturally accepted form of gambling in Chincha Alta. Popular lotteries such as "La Tinka" and "Ganadiario" are readily available for purchase through authorized kiosks, pharmacies, and small retail shops across the city. These games offer the chance to win substantial jackpots for a relatively small outlay, making them a common pastime for many.

Additionally, local raffles are frequently organized, often for charitable purposes or community fundraising initiatives. These smaller-scale raffles are generally informal but contribute to the city's overall gambling landscape.

Like any form of gambling, there are potential risks, primarily related to problem gambling. This can lead to financial difficulties, social issues, and personal distress. To mitigate these risks, both operators and patrons have a shared responsibility:

Responsible Gambling Guidelines:

  1. Set a budget for gambling and stick to it. Never gamble with money you cannot afford to lose.
  2. Treat gambling as a form of entertainment, not as a means to generate income or solve financial problems.
  3. Establish time limits for your gambling sessions and adhere to them.
  4. Avoid gambling when you are feeling stressed, anxious, or under the influence of alcohol or drugs.
  5. Recognize the signs of problem gambling and seek help if you or someone you know might be developing an issue.
